Flower MartLemon Sticks

It wouldn’t be Flower Mart without a Lemon Stick! This sweet and tangy treat has been a part of Flower Mart for so long that it’s unclear when they first began. The Conservancy will be selling Lemon Sticks from a booth on the Monument Plaza.

AboutFlower Mart

Flower Mart was founded in 1911 by the Women’s Civic League, an organization formed to advocate for better living conditions in the City of Baltimore. A focal point of the original market was to encourage flower, plant, and vegetable gardening in the yards of homes and vacant lots—thereby making them green.
